The skin ages differently for everyone but there are two main causes to the appearance of aging in your face: 1) age related loss of fat and 2) age and sun related loss of elasticity in your skin. This video shows the structure of a youthful face shape versus one that’s gone through the aging process. You’ll notice that the shape of a younger face forms an inverted triangle from the cheek bones to the jaw. As the face ages, the prominent cheek bones start to sink and the jaw starts to fall causing our aging face to resemble more of an upright triangle.

You don’t have to suffer because your ears are imperfect. Whether it is their size, shape or the way they protrude, the cosmetic surgery procedure known as otoplasty will help.
Otoplasty literally means “reshaping ears” and is one of the most commonly performed procedures among children and adults. This procedure which should only be performed by an experienced plastic surgeon can have a dramatic impact not just on a person’s appearance but also the overall quality of their life.
Commonly known as “ear pinning”, otoplasty can be performed on children as old as 6 or 7, when their ears have grown to nearly their adult size, or younger if they are determined to be able to successfully undergo surgery and the recovery. A cosmetic surgery for children at this young age often prevents years of suffering and psychological damage from ridicule and teasing in school.
Otoplasty is performed as an outpatient procedure with little post-operative discomfort. The recovery is quick, with mild pain and swelling immediately after the procedure but most of the swelling gone in the first week or two. For young patients, it's a good idea to keep them out of school the first week, as the wounds are still healing and we don't want the ears to get knocked or bumped.

Here are a few common questions about pregnancy and breast implants answered:
Do implants interfere with pregnancy?
Implants are usually made of a soft silicone shell and filled with saline water or silicone gel. Their composition isn’t harmful to the body during pregnancy. Your body shouldn’t be affected by the implant, while the implant shouldn’t be affected by the natural changes your body experiences during pregnancy.
What will happen to my breasts during pregnancy?
During the months of pregnancy, your body goes through many changes which depend completely on the person. It’s natural for the breasts to increase in size and shape. You can expect your breasts to grow as your body prepares itself for childbirth. This is a process known as engorgement, but it shouldn’t have an effect on the implant itself.
What will happen to my breasts after pregnancy?
After pregnancy, your skin has been stretched because the breast tissue volume has decreased once the baby is born. But augmented breasts usually maintain more volume because the volume from the implant doesn’t change during pregnancy. This means that women who have breast implants usually don’t experience the loss in volume or sagginess that can occur in unaugmented breasts.
Can I breast feed with breast implants?
Yes. The majority of women with breast implants are able to breast feed successfully. The milk glands that increase the breast volume during pregnancy still form and lactation still occurs, regardless of the implant. You should have the same ability to breast feed as those without implants. Some mothers, regardless of implants, choose formula over breast feeding – it all depends on the child and mother.
Some women may be interested in a breast lift after pregnancy to correct any sagginess they may have experienced as a result. It’s safe to say that the majority of us are aware of what BOTOX® is and even what it’s used for. BOTOX® is a prescription medicine that is injected in the frown lines in between the eyebrows. It temporarily reduces the appearance of lines and wrinkles by paralyzing or relaxing the muscles in that area. It’s quick, relatively painless and great for temporarily improving the appearance of lines and wrinkles. But do you know how it actually prevents the wrinkles from forming?
Take a look at this video from DermTV.com, which examines the process of how BOTOX® actually keeps the wrinkles from appearing on your face. To understand exactly how BOTOX® prevents wrinkles, you need to know how wrinkles are formed. Wrinkles are caused by the repetitive folding and creasing of the skin. This causes the collagen to become more elastic and finally break. Once BOTOX® is injected into these areas; the muscles become paralyzed or relaxed, allowing the area to appear smooth and nearly wrinkle free.

One of the common signs of aging is the loss of fullness in the middle of the face with flattening of the cheek area, a hollowed out look around the eyes and prominence of nasolabial folds.
Radiesse® filler injections are comprised of a substance naturally found in human body which does not require allergy testing. It is an excellent filler for restoring lost volume to the areas of cheeks, temples, and jawline and what truly distinguishes it is that it over time stimulates your body to create new collagen, giving you very natural-looking results.
Another advantage of Radiesse® in non-surgical cheek or jaw enhancements, as well as any other procedure that requires firmness or structural support, comes from its consistency as it is firmer than the hyaluronic fillers. However, areas with thin skin like tear troughs and lips are better injected with Juvederm® and the combination of the two is often a good choice for patients.
You will see a difference on the day of your treatment, and results last for a year or longer for many patients. It is also an excellent product for use in filling the nasolabial folds and marionette lines, where it can last up to 18 months.
Common side effects include redness, swelling and bruising which usually settle in a few days.
